stiff drink 

Typically a "stiff" drink contains less mixers than alcohol. As a result a stiff drink is generally stronger, or stronger tasting.
A Sex on the Beach cocktail for example has 1 part peach schnapps, 2 parts cranberry juice, and 2 parts orange juice to only 1 part vodka. That isn't a stiff drink, but a shot of whiskey straight would be.
